Vitrified Stone Eyes Gaiwan woodfired a kind of precious clayThis series of gaiwans are made by a young couple based in Jingdezhen. They are committed to crafting Fenyin (white slip glaze) potteries by incorporating contemporary art as much as possible . If you are looking for a simply stylish and clean gaiwan, this series is what you need then. Those gaiwans are made by rough clay with the texture grained and bumpy.
